As the eldest Davis, Clayton has always tried to lead by example. He takes his job as head of the family businesses seriously, making sure the farm and auto shop are running smoothly—along with keeping an eye on his brother and sister. For him, there’s a time and place to let go of the control he holds with an iron grip. And with the way he grew up, coupled with disastrous end to his last relationship, he’s just fine with his quiet, solitary life. Most of the time. What he hadn’t counted on was cute, quirky, shy bookstore owner, Caroline Michaels. She’s the proverbial woman next door—well, the next town over, that is. Caroline hasn’t lived an easy life, but after escaping an abusive ex, she’s finally living it for herself. The last thing she ever expected was a one-night stand with Clay Davis, a night she can’t stop thinking about. So when she falls on hard times and Clay comes out of nowhere to her rescue, she realizes just how impossible it’ll be to stay away from him. Now all she has to do is convince him to live a little… Will Clay be able to give up the reins and finally settle down? And, more importantly, will Caroline muster enough courage to lasso him up?

Author : Harper Sloan Title : Cowboy Up Series : Coming Home #3 Number of pages : 384 Publisher : Simon and Schuster, Pocket Books Release Date :  December, 19th, 2017 Genre : Contemporary, Erotica.

The Angry Reader Review

First and foremost – reviewing a contemporary is tough for me because it’s not my favorite genre. If I give a book five stars it’s because everything in it blew me away – and that rarely happens in a genre that frequently feels awkward to me. Still, I enjoy reading good contemporary romances, and I’m always looking for that perfect book that knocks me on my ass.

Shy Caroline is rebuilding her life after her awful mother and abusive boyfriend combined to nearly destroy her. Feeling wild one night she meets a cowboy who gives her the chance to let go. When Clay, her one-night-ride, pops back up in her life Caroline and he have to figure out if they’re going to build on the intense sparks between them.

I loved – that Caroline and Clay didn’t create their own drama. They were open honest and so incredibly sweet. Clay was alpha-cowboy while being respectful. And this book was LOADED with steam. If a confectionary sensual cowboy read is your cup of tea then, let me tell you, this book is gonna blow your socks off.

I didn’t love – all the sugar. These two were so schmoopy I wanted to gag them. Some of Clay’s lines had my toes curling – and some of them had me wanting to roll me eyes right out of my skull.And alllllllllll the sex. I generally skim sex scenes in my romance reads – and this one had quite a few of them. Also, this book didn’t have the most real feel – I feel bad for romance authors because I want realistic without reality. I’m not sure how they’re supposed to deliver that, but I need it.

If you’re looking to see a couple of salt-of-the-earth people who got shoveled a lot of shit finally find their good and revel in it then you should go for it with Cowboy Up.

Author Bio & Links

Harper Sloan is the New York Times, Wall Street Journal & USA Today Bestselling Author of the Corps Security series, the Hope Town series and the stand alone novel, Perfectly Imperfect.

Harper lives in Cumming, Georgia just a few hours north of her hometown of Peachtree City. She (and her 3 daughters) enjoy ruling the house they dubbed ‘Estrogen Ocean’, much to her husbands chagrin. Harper has a borderline unhealthy obsession with books; you can almost ALWAYS find her with her eReader attached. She enjoys bad reality TV and cheesy romantic flicks. Her favorite kind of hero–the super alpha kind! Harper started using writing as a way to unwind when the house went to sleep at night; and with a house full of crazy, it was the perfect way to just relax. It didn’t take long before a head full of very demanding alphas would stop at nothing to have their story told.
